We've been using the Zero-G RV and Marine hose for over a year and love it.
Much easier to handle especially when cold, and stores in much less space.

Teknor Apex 400650 Company 4006-50 Hose Zero-G 1/2X50 Rv/Marine
Amazon has it for $36.96
Make sure you get the RV/Marine, and NOT the garden hose... rubber tasting water.
